MA5-13356 targets Paxillin in IF, IHC (P), IP, and WB applications and shows reactivity with Human and Rat samples. The MA5-13356 immunogen is purified recombit full-length human paxillin protein.
Paxillin is a focal adhesion protein and a substrate for several tyrosine kinases such as src, FAK, and p210BRC/ABL. The tyrosine phosphorylation of paxillin is affected by conditions that change cell-cell adhesion. Paxillin associates tightly with FAK and Crk through its SH2 domain. This interaction is independent of the extracellular matrix. Although paxillin was initially discovered in fibroblasts, its phosphorylation may also be important during neurite extension during differentiation.Especificaciones
